The Pacific Fishery Management Council seeks a Fisheries Scientist (Staff Officer) with a Ph.D. or equivalent experience in fisheries science, marine biology, oceanography, ecology, or a related discipline. The Pacific Council is one of eight regional councils established under the Magnuson-Stevens Fishery Conservation and Management Act, managing fisheries in federal waters off Washington, Oregon, and California through transparent, science-based decision-making that sustains fish populations and the communities that depend on them.
This position plays a central role in the development of scientific processes, the review of scientific analyses, and providing recommendations and insights for informing Council decisions. The successful candidate will apply strong analytical and problem-solving skills to complex fishery management issues, work collaboratively with diverse experts and stakeholders, and communicate scientific information clearly to policymakers and the public.
The Council's work covers groundfish, salmon, highly migratory species, and coastal pelagic species, and increasingly addresses issues such as climate change, offshore wind energy, and aquaculture. The position requires occasional travel throughout the West Coast (typically 4-8 days per trip) and occasional international travel.
